How do I know if a property in Lehigh Acres is a good deal?
- Compare Prices with Similar Properties: Examine the sale prices of comparable homes or lots in the same area, particularly those sold within the last few months. If the property you’re considering is priced at or below these comparables, it could be a better deal than others currently on the market.
- Check the Property’s Condition: Inspect the building, both inside and out, for any repair needs, updates, or maintenance issues that could impact its value and future costs. A good investment should be in a condition where repair expenses don’t outweigh the expected profits from rental income or resale.
- Research Market Trends in the Area: Find out if property values in Lehigh Acres have risen steadily or stayed stable over the past year or two. Choosing a property in an area with growing property values increases your potential for future profits.
- Understand the Rental Potential: Research average rents for comparable houses or apartments to know the typical income you could generate. When the expected rent covers your costs and leaves some profit, you’re looking at a strong investment opportunity.
- Evaluate Location and Amenities: Review how close the property is to schools, shopping centers, parks, and main roads, since convenience raises both renter attraction and resale appeal. Locations near amenities generally experience higher demand, which helps properties maintain or increase their value over time.

How long does it typically take to close a property deal in Lehigh Acres, Florida?
Finalizing a property deal in Lehigh Acres, Florida, generally takes 30 to 45 days, depending on specific circumstances.
For cash buyers, the process is often quicker, typically wrapping up in as little as two to three weeks.
However, when financing is involved, it may take longer due to mortgage approvals and additional paperwork.
The timely completion of inspections, appraisals, and title checks can also impact the timeframe.
Many investors are buying properties in Lehigh Acres, Florida, and they find that working with experienced local real estate agents and attorneys helps streamline the process.
Seller readiness and quick decision-making can significantly expedite the deal.
Buyers should also stay proactive, responding quickly to any requests from lenders or agents.
Plan ahead and keep communication open to guarantee a seamless transaction.
